  Shruti Stick - Experimental unique 12 string musical instrument inspired by Indian Shruti system of 22 interval octave
The Shruti Stick is a musical instrument designed by Ganesh Anandan.
The idea was to be able to tune the Shruti Stick to "just intonation" or to any type of tuning, hence the high tension clips, mobile bridges and built tuning objects.
The Shruti Stick was named after the Indian Shruti system (the 22 interval octave).

  Shruti -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Shruti (Sanskrit श्रुति, "what is heard") is a canon of Hindu scriptures.
Shruti is said to have no author; rather, it is believed to be a divine recording of the "cosmic sounds of truth", heard by rishis.
Sometimes the Bhagavad Gita, a chapter within the Mahabharata, is separately considered as worthy of the Shruti status.

 Station Information - Shruti
Shruti ("what is heard") refers to a canon of Hindu religious scripture; all of which have existed (in written form) since, at least, 500 BC.
There are 4 sub-categories of Shruti: the Aranyakas, Brahmanas, Vedas, and the Upanishads.
Shruti is said to have no author; but rather, are the divine recordings of "cosmic sounds of truth", heard by rishi.

 ACNN'96 Cognitive Models Workshop Case Study 6: SHRUTI
Reasoning is accomplished in the SHRUTI model by the interaction between two distinct subnetworks; the rule based reasoner and the IS_A hierarchy.
The method employed to map the SHRUTI network to the CM-2 and CM-5 connection machines is beyond the scope of this case study but is discussed in length in Mani and Shastri (1994).
When a query is posed to a SHRUTI database, a spike train is applied to the enabler unit of a predicate for a full period during which each argument node is caused to fire in phase with a concept unit appropriate to the query.

 SHRUTI project homepage rapid inference Temporal Synchrony Binding
SHRUTI attempts to address this challenge by demonstrating how a connectionist network can encode a large body of semantic and episodic facts, systematic rule-like mappings, knowledge about entities, and types, and yet perform a wide range of reflexive inferences within a few hundred milliseconds.
The reflexive reasoning abilities of SHRUTI can be integrated with a reflective (i.e., meta-cognitive) component resulting in a hybrid system capable of attention shifting, conflict detection, and the reflective evaluation of assumptions and alternate interpretations.
This resonates with the functioning of SHRUTI where reasoning is the transient propagation of a rhythmic pattern of activity.

 Sound of India
Shruti has been variously translated as: microtone, microtonic interval, interval, step etc.
The number of sounds falling within a scale is infinite; but the number which can be differntiated (or perceived, or grasped) is 22.
These 22 shruti-s are further grouped into five classes, bringing in the concept that a shruti is not only an auditory perception, but also a distinct expression to the listener's mind.

 Shruti Boxes - side and top mounted controlled shruti boxes and electronic shruti boxes   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-26)
A good shruti box will also have a hidden bellow inside the main box which is spring loaded.
So as you pump air into the box, the hidden bellow expands and stores the extra air releasing it slowly and giving a steady tone and adding sustain to the sound.
If you think you'll be playing the Sruti Box with Western instruments you must ensure that the notes of the Shruti Box conform to the Western A=440 standard.
